On the titles.
There will be a make / model sticker on the mounting body /frame of the outboard.
There will also be two HIN (Hull Identification Number). One is usually on the outside of the transom. Another will usually be up inside one of the front hatches somewhere.

Skeeter has them on a plate on the transom. Yamaha has them on a plate, under the cowling. The trailer usually has a plate along the inside of the frame rail near the tongue.

The last 2 digits of the HIN is the year manufactured.
